Abstract
A method of preparing bromonitroalcohols of the formula ##STR1## where R 1 is H, lower alkyl or R 2 , R 2 is R 3 CHOH in which R 3 is H, alkyl or aryl, and X is a halogen, which comprises reacting a halonitroalkane with a substantially nonaqueous solutioln of an aldehyde of the formula R 3 CHO where R 3 is as noted above, in the presence of an alkaline catalyst. R 3 preferably is lower alkyl or monocyclic aryl such as phenyl.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method of preparing a halonitroalcohol of the formula ##STR3## where R 1 is H, lower alkyl or R 2 , R 2 is R 3 CHOH in which R 3 is H, lower alkyl or phenyl, and X is chloro or bromo, which comprises reacting at a temperature between about 20° C. and 60° C. a halonitroalkane with a substantially nonaqueous solution of an aldehyde of the formula R 3 CHO where R 3 is as noted above, in the presence of an alkaline catalyst and recovering the resultant halonitroalcohol.
2. The method of claim 1 wherein R 1 is hydrogen or lower alkyl.
3. The method of claim 1 wherein R 1 is R 2 .
4. The method of claim 3 wherein the aldehyde is formaldehyde.
5. The method of claim 4 wherein the alkaline catalyst is selected from the group consisting of sodium carbonate, sodium bicarbonate, sodium hydroxide, potassium hydroxide, triethyl amine, and n-butyl amine.
6. The method of claim 5 wherein the solvent for the formaldehyde is substantially methanol.
7. The method of claim 6 wherein the halonitroalkane is halonitromethane and the halonitroalcohol is halonitropropanediol.
8. The method of claim 7 wherein the halogen is chlorine or bromine.
9. The method of claim 8 wherein the halonitroalkane is bromonitromethane and the halonitroalcohol is 2-bromo-2-nitro-1,3-propanediol.
10. The method of claim 9 wherein the halonitroalkane is chloronitromethane and the halonitroalcohol is 2-chloro-2-nitro-1,3-propanediol.
11. The method of claim 1 wherein the halonitroalcohol is prepared in a semi-continuous process.
